Subject: Handover — Pinewharf invoice renderer releases

Hi Maret,

Taking over from me as of Monday. The Pinewharf PDF renderer ships every second Thursday. Process is straightforward: merge the release branch, run the layout regression suite against the golden invoices, and confirm the tax-table fonts embed correctly. Legal wants the changelog attached to each release ticket. One thing that isn't in the wiki yet: every release artifact must be signed, and the key we use is this one.

deploy key for kagup-bawig: bky9_ZMq28eTw9

Runbook: Fenwick Ledger — currency rounding drift

Symptom: converted totals off by ±0.01 after the Tallin rate feed updates. Cause: half-even rounding applied twice in the conversion path. Fix: restart the converter pod with `ROUND_MODE=single`, then replay the affected batch. Replay requires elevated access to the rates service; the replay job reads its credential from the env entry directly below this line.

sealed setting: LEDGER_TOKEN20=6148d35bbb480b0ab79e

**Action item 4: Migrate cron jobs to Tidewheel**

Owner: Priya. The outage happened because two crons on the old batch host raced each other — classic. We agreed to move everything to Tidewheel, our workflow engine, which handles locking and retries properly. Priya has a draft PR up; reviewers should check the dependency graph carefully, since a few jobs secretly depend on run order. Migration checklist and job inventory live here.

runbook for yageg-tafop: https://superset.merlaqnet.local/deploy/projects/issue/display/repo/projects/ticket/e6ac41f4bf7bc116ee61994c

### Runbook: InkMill Markdown Pipeline — Renderer Stall

If rendered previews stop updating, first check the InkMill worker queue depth; a stall above five minutes means the sanitizer stage is wedged. Drain the queue with `inkmill drain --safe`, then restart workers one at a time to preserve cache warmth. Record the restart in the incident log, and include the build token printed below.

trace token, bawig-yageg: htk6_3563df